Dave,
The 14x11 you are using is a much greater load on the engine, than is a 14x6. Yet if the engine turned the 14x6 at 10,000, it was releasing 1.49 HP, compared to the 14x11 at 7,550, which is only 1.18 HP. The Diesel is giving more torque, despite the lower calculated HP, giving 21% less HP at 24% less RPM.
I would suggest a larger prop than you are using, in the range of 15x10 to 16x12.
Also, the carburettor you are using is too large for a Diesel. A 7mm bore carburettor should fulfill this engines fuel needs.
Using too large a carburettor makes you lose power and consistency.
With a much larger prop and smaller carburettor, the Diesel will excell.
